I'm expecting my 3rd. Both of my other two outgrew the carrier type carseat around 4-5 months. It has since expired. I was thinking of not replacing it and putting that money into a nicer convertible carseat. Thoughts? Suggestions?

The carseats I am looking at are the Maxi-Cosi Priori Convertible and the Britax Roundabout Convertible.

We bought the infant seat and it really does come in handy when dd falls asleep in the car. I can put her in the cart, do my shopping, and get back home usually before she wakes up. I live in a hot climate and I like being able to easily take the seat out of the car so it doesn't get too hot. When dd is awake, I take her out of the seat and carry her or use a sling.

I used the carrier with my first until he was 8 months old - we switched mainly because it was easier than having to leave the seat at the Day care for DH. DS2 is in the infant carrier, and at 6 months it looks like he's in it until one (he's only 14 pounds right now). I love the idea that I can attach it to the grocery cart.

Both my kiddos came home from the hospital under 6 pounds, so they were lost in the convertible car seat.
